新手用2GB云服务器搭建博客,应该选择哪个精简版操作系统?

服务器

对于新手使用 2GB 内存的云服务器搭建博客,推荐选择:

Ubuntu Server 22.04 LTS(精简版 / minimal install)

Debian 12 “Bookworm”(netinst minimal)


✅ 为什么推荐这两个?(核心原因)

维度 说明
内存友好 默认最小化安装无图形界面、无冗余服务,启动后内存占用通常仅 300–500MB,为博客程序(如 WordPress + Nginx + PHP-FPM + MySQL/MariaDB)留足空间。2GB 内存完全够用(实测:WordPress + LEMP 稳定运行在 ~1.2–1.6GB 占用)。
新手友好 Ubuntu/Debian 文档丰富、社区活跃,中文教程极多(如「宝塔面板」「LNMP一键脚本」「WordPress 手动部署」均有详细指南),报错易搜索解决。
长期支持(LTS) Ubuntu 22.04 支持至 2027年4月;Debian 12 支持至 2028年,安全更新稳定,省心省力。
软件生态完善 apt 包管理成熟,Nginx、PHP 8.x、MariaDB、Certbot(HTTPS)、Redis 等博客所需组件一键安装,版本兼容性好。

❌ 不推荐的选项(及原因)

系统 问题
CentOS Stream / Rocky Linux / AlmaLinux 虽稳定,但新手配置稍复杂(SELinux、firewalld 默认启用),且部分中文教程滞后;内存占用略高于 Debian/Ubuntu minimal。
Windows Server 2GB 内存严重不足(仅系统就常占1.5GB+),不适合博客(尤其非.NET场景),成本高、运维难。
Arch Linux / Gentoo 滚动更新、无官方LTS、需手动编译/深度配置——新手极易卡住,不推荐
Ubuntu Desktop / full GUI 版本 GNOME桌面环境吃内存(+800MB+),2GB会频繁OOM,完全不适用服务器场景。

🛠️ 新手友好部署建议(2GB轻松跑起来)

  • 推荐栈组合(轻量高效)
    Nginx(比Apache更省内存)  
    → PHP 8.1/8.2 FPM(OPcache开启)  
    → MariaDB(比MySQL更省内存,2GB下性能更好)  
    → WordPress(搭配轻量主题如 Astra / Kadence + 缓存插件 WP Super Cache)
  • 进阶优化(可选)
    • swap(1–2GB)防突发内存溢出(fallocate + mkswap
    • 安装 fail2ban 防暴力扫描
    • certbot --nginx 一键配 HTTPS
  • 懒人方案(新手首选)
    ✅ 安装 宝塔面板(免费版)
    → 一行命令安装(官网提供),可视化操作 Nginx/PHP/数据库/SSL,有 WordPress 一键部署功能。
    → 注意:选择「极速安装」模式(不装无关软件),并关闭宝塔自带监控(节省内存)。
    → 实测 2GB 下宝塔 + WordPress 运行流畅(内存占用约 1.3–1.5GB)。

✅ 最终建议(一步到位)

🔹 选镜像:云服务商控制台中选择 Ubuntu 22.04 LTS(Minimal / Server)Debian 12 (netinst)
🔹 安装后执行

# 更新系统
sudo apt update && sudo apt upgrade -y
# (可选)添加swap(推荐)
sudo fallocate -l 2G /swapfile && sudo chmod 600 /swapfile && sudo mkswap /swapfile && sudo swapon /swapfile
echo '/swapfile none swap sw 0 0' | sudo tee -a /etc/fstab

需要的话,我可以为你提供:

  • ✅ 从零开始的「Ubuntu 22.04 + Nginx + PHP + MariaDB + WordPress」完整命令清单(含优化参数)
  • ✅ 宝塔面板安装+WordPress一键部署图文指引
  • ✅ 内存监控与调优技巧(htopmysqltuner等)

欢迎随时告诉我你的云平台(阿里云/腾讯云/华为云/Vultr等)和偏好(手动 or 面板),我来定制方案 👇

未经允许不得转载:CDNK博客 » 新手用2GB云服务器搭建博客,应该选择哪个精简版操作系统?